Special Syntaxes

Special syntaxes are also now available for you to apply while responding to Reamaze conversations via email instead of the dashboard. Since email doesn’t have respond commands such as “Respond and Leave Unresolved” or “Respond and Archive” we thought it’d be a great idea for you to be able to communicate these commands to Reamaze with syntax. New Workflow Command


Workflow commands gets a new friend! You can now expand your team’s involvement with important customer conversations by adding participants to conversations processed through a workflow. For example, you can now automatically assign a convo to an agent in charge and follow along as a participant.

Participants Filter

Speaking of participants, we’ve also changed the “Participating” filter on the left navigation to be more proactive. The previous “Participating” filter emphasized historical conversations that you’ve participated in. The new “Participating” filter serves a different purpose: It is filtered also by unresolved conversations, giving you a view on conversations that you’ve participated in need of immediate attention. We’re trying to emphasize work efficiency with our filters and we think this new version of the Participating filter will be a lot more useful.
